In 2025, 54 baby boys were named Florian, placing it at #2483 in the official national rankings. A decade ago it stood at #5289, so the name has been rising over the past ten years. Roughly one in every 33,333 boys born in 2025 was named Florian.

The 139-year story

Florian first appears in the Social Security records in 1886, when 6 boys received the name. Its peak came in 1921, when 125 boys were named Florian — good for #562 that year. Today's parents encounter it as a name from their grandparents’ generation, which is precisely the vintage window from which names get revived. Where Florian is most common

State-level data for Florian is sparse in 2025 — the name's footprint is too small for most states to report (the SSA suppresses counts under 5 per state for privacy).
